Trump signs executive orders aimed at lowering drug prices in largely symbolic move

The orders are unlikely to take effect anytime soon, if they do so at all

Experts said most of the proposals cannot be implemented via executive order.
Instead, the administration must complete the rulemaking process, which could
take months or years, said Rachel Sachs, an associate professor of law at
Washington University in St. Louis.
